20#ifndef LIBREPCB_CORE_LIBRARYELEMENTCHECK_H
21#define LIBREPCB_CORE_LIBRARYELEMENTCHECK_H
The LibraryBaseElementCheck class.
Definition: librarybaseelementcheck.h:44
RuleCheckMessageList MsgList
Definition: librarybaseelementcheck.h:60
The LibraryElementCheck class.
Definition: libraryelementcheck.h:44
virtual RuleCheckMessageList runChecks() const override
Definition: libraryelementcheck.cpp:50
virtual ~LibraryElementCheck() noexcept
Definition: libraryelementcheck.cpp:43
void checkMissingCategories(MsgList &msgs) const
Definition: libraryelementcheck.cpp:60
const LibraryElement & mElement
Definition: libraryelementcheck.h:62
LibraryElementCheck(const LibraryElementCheck &other)=delete
LibraryElementCheck()=delete
The LibraryElement class extends the LibraryBaseElement class with some attributes and methods which ...
Definition: libraryelement.h:45
Definition: occmodel.cpp:77
QVector< std::shared_ptr< const RuleCheckMessage > > RuleCheckMessageList
Definition: rulecheckmessage.h:104